Этого треда уже нет.
Это копия, сохраненная 12 декабря 2020 года.
Скачать тред: только с превью, с превью и прикрепленными файлами.
Второй вариант может долго скачиваться. Файлы будут только в живых или недавно утонувших тредах. Подробнее
Если вам полезен архив М.Двача, пожертвуйте на оплату сервера.
Это копия, сохраненная 12 декабря 2020 года.
Скачать тред: только с превью, с превью и прикрепленными файлами.
Второй вариант может долго скачиваться. Файлы будут только в живых или недавно утонувших тредах. Подробнее
Если вам полезен архив М.Двача, пожертвуйте на оплату сервера.
186 Кб, 1118x1029
Чем принимать биткоин-платежы на сервере, без сторонних api, с полным контролем над ключами?
bitcoind слишком большой
У electrum кривое api
bitcoind слишком большой
У electrum кривое api
>>2508 (OP)
Для проверки баланса и транз можешь юзать стороние API, например это: https://blockchain.info/q/
Так, например, запрос на https://blockchain.info/q/addressbalance/1EzwoHtiXB4iFwedPr49iywjZn2nnekhoj
выдаст баланс в сатохах, а запрос вида
https://blockchain.info/q/addressbalance/1EzwoHtiXB4iFwedPr49iywjZn2nnekhoj?confirmations=6
выдаст баланс после необходимого количества подтверждений.
Алсо, можешь парсить JSON по хэшу транзакции: https://blockchain.info/tx/b657e22827039461a9493ede7bdf55b01579254c1630b0bfc9185ec564fc05ab?format=json
Вот тут ещё глянь чтиво: https://www.blockchain.com/ru/api
Для проверки баланса и транз можешь юзать стороние API, например это: https://blockchain.info/q/
Так, например, запрос на https://blockchain.info/q/addressbalance/1EzwoHtiXB4iFwedPr49iywjZn2nnekhoj
выдаст баланс в сатохах, а запрос вида
https://blockchain.info/q/addressbalance/1EzwoHtiXB4iFwedPr49iywjZn2nnekhoj?confirmations=6
выдаст баланс после необходимого количества подтверждений.
Алсо, можешь парсить JSON по хэшу транзакции: https://blockchain.info/tx/b657e22827039461a9493ede7bdf55b01579254c1630b0bfc9185ec564fc05ab?format=json
Вот тут ещё глянь чтиво: https://www.blockchain.com/ru/api
>>2508 (OP)
ну ты и лаллка...
юзай тогда bitcoind в prune режиме, специально для таких инвалидов как ты запилили такое
>bitcoind слишком большой
ну ты и лаллка...
юзай тогда bitcoind в prune режиме, специально для таких инвалидов как ты запилили такое
512x512
>>3510
не всем подойдет, потому что в pruned режиме не будет работать параметр txindex
это означает что необходимо будет хранить приватные ключи в самом bitcoind или пилить костыли с watchonly и xpubом
в большинстве же случаев не рекомендуется так делать, кроме того bitcoind не оптимизирован для большого кол-ва адресов и начинает существенно подтормаживать,
отчасти поэтому большинство крупных мерчантов если и используют bitcoind то только в режиме nowallet, т.е. только для оповещения о новых блоках и броадкаста своию транзакций (сами транзакции формируются и подписываются в другом месте),
а параметр txindex необходим чтобы передавать полное содержимое нового блока с целью дальнейшего парсинга содержимого на наличие своих транзакций, именно по таком принципу и работает bitcore.io и хуева туча других аналогичных по функционалу библиотек
не всем подойдет, потому что в pruned режиме не будет работать параметр txindex
это означает что необходимо будет хранить приватные ключи в самом bitcoind или пилить костыли с watchonly и xpubом
в большинстве же случаев не рекомендуется так делать, кроме того bitcoind не оптимизирован для большого кол-ва адресов и начинает существенно подтормаживать,
отчасти поэтому большинство крупных мерчантов если и используют bitcoind то только в режиме nowallet, т.е. только для оповещения о новых блоках и броадкаста своию транзакций (сами транзакции формируются и подписываются в другом месте),
а параметр txindex необходим чтобы передавать полное содержимое нового блока с целью дальнейшего парсинга содержимого на наличие своих транзакций, именно по таком принципу и работает bitcore.io и хуева туча других аналогичных по функционалу библиотек
63 Кб, 200x200
>>3533
рекомендую не изобретать велосипед а нанять грамотную команду профи
чтобы спроектировали нормальную архитектуру приложения,
с изолированными друг от друга микросервисами,
мультиподписью,
несколько географически разделенных узлов для взаимодействия с блокчейнами, с защитой от DDOS и скрытым узлом для защиты от sybill атаки,
HSM для работы с приватными ключами,
систему bless для bastion защиты доступа на серваки при помощи AWS Lambda, потому что среди девопсов тоже могут быть пидорасы,
систему горячих, холодных кошельков, с автоматизированным режимом тревоги и круглосуточными мониторингом,
систему разграничения доступа для сотрудников,
ну и конечно же налаженные процессы CI чтобы быстро залатать жопу в случае экстренных обновлений,
и фонд на случай взлома который рано или поздно все равно произойдет
рекомендую не изобретать велосипед а нанять грамотную команду профи
чтобы спроектировали нормальную архитектуру приложения,
с изолированными друг от друга микросервисами,
мультиподписью,
несколько географически разделенных узлов для взаимодействия с блокчейнами, с защитой от DDOS и скрытым узлом для защиты от sybill атаки,
HSM для работы с приватными ключами,
систему bless для bastion защиты доступа на серваки при помощи AWS Lambda, потому что среди девопсов тоже могут быть пидорасы,
систему горячих, холодных кошельков, с автоматизированным режимом тревоги и круглосуточными мониторингом,
систему разграничения доступа для сотрудников,
ну и конечно же налаженные процессы CI чтобы быстро залатать жопу в случае экстренных обновлений,
и фонд на случай взлома который рано или поздно все равно произойдет
>>3630
проиграл, но на самом деле если мультиподписи грамотно сделаны, на скрипах с таймлоками для разного уровня доступа по прошествии времени, то ломануть недолжны, т.к. на первом уровне доступ будет только у ключей которые непосредственно программо работают
>и фонд на случай взлома который рано или поздно все равно произойдет
проиграл, но на самом деле если мультиподписи грамотно сделаны, на скрипах с таймлоками для разного уровня доступа по прошествии времени, то ломануть недолжны, т.к. на первом уровне доступ будет только у ключей которые непосредственно программо работают
Тред утонул или удален.
Это копия, сохраненная 12 декабря 2020 года.
Скачать тред: только с превью, с превью и прикрепленными файлами.
Второй вариант может долго скачиваться. Файлы будут только в живых или недавно утонувших тредах. Подробнее
Если вам полезен архив М.Двача, пожертвуйте на оплату сервера.
Это копия, сохраненная 12 декабря 2020 года.
Скачать тред: только с превью, с превью и прикрепленными файлами.
Второй вариант может долго скачиваться. Файлы будут только в живых или недавно утонувших тредах. Подробнее
Если вам полезен архив М.Двача, пожертвуйте на оплату сервера.